JLL's Application Security team is looking for an Application Security Engineer to help validate that our services, applications, and websites are designed and implemented to the highest security standards. You will be responsible for analyzing the security of applications and services utilizing industry standard tooling and manual code reviews, vendor-provided solutions, discovering and addressing security issues, building security automation, and quickly reacting to new threat scenarios. Strong skills across multiple domains will aide you in providing significant contributions to the JLL Application Security team and to multiple groups across JLL. You will have the opportunity to develop and contribute to solutions to interesting business problems and utilize appropriate technologies to drive understanding of the threat surface across JLL products and services. As an Application Security Engineer you must foster constructive dialogue and find resolution when confronted with challenges and potentially discordant views. Engineers in this role are expected to participate fully in the planning of the Application Security team and constantly seek opportunities for process improvement. A successful candidate will need a combination of technical and communication skills, as well as the ability to handle a mix of disparate tasks which will include threat modeling, automation, and project work. This role will provide career growth opportunities as the security engineer gains new security skills in the course of your duties and working with fellow world-class technologists.
